Winged termite extermination services focus on identifying and eliminating termite colonies that produce winged reproductive termites, commonly known as swarmers. These services typically involve thorough inspections to locate the source of termite activity, followed by targeted treatment methods to eradicate the pests. Treatments may include soil-applied liquid barriers, baiting systems, or localized spot treatments designed to disrupt the termite colony's ability to reproduce and spread. The goal is to prevent further damage by removing the swarmers and the colonies they originate from, helping to protect the structural integrity of the property.

Swarmers are often the first visible sign of a termite infestation, emerging from wood or soil within or around a property. Winged termites can cause significant damage by consuming wood, paper, and other cellulose-based materials, weakening the structure over time. Extermination services help address these issues by stopping the reproductive cycle of the termites, preventing them from establishing new colonies. This proactive approach can reduce the risk of extensive damage and costly repairs, especially in the early stages of an infestation.

Properties that typically utilize winged termite extermination services include residential homes, especially those with wooden structures or foundation elements in areas prone to termite activity. Commercial buildings with wooden framing or stored paper products may also require these services. Additionally, properties in regions with warm, humid climates or near wooded areas are more susceptible to termite swarms and often seek professional extermination to maintain their property’s condition.

The overview below groups typical Winged Termite Extermination proj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Allen,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Inspection Costs - The typical cost for a termite inspection ranges from $75 to $150. Prices may vary based on property size and location, with larger homes often costing more to inspect.

Initial Treatment Expenses - Initial extermination services generally cost between $200 and $1,000. The price depends on the extent of the infestation and the treatment method used by local service providers.

Follow-Up Treatments - Follow-up or retreatment services usually range from $100 to $300 per visit. Multiple visits may be necessary for severe infestations, affecting overall costs.

Barrier and Prevention Services - Installing preventative barriers or ongoing monitoring can cost between $500 and $2,000. Costs vary based on property size and the specific prevention measures recommended by local pros.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if I have winged termites? Signs include discarded wings near windows, doors, or light fixtures, and the presence of swarmers in or around your home.

What is the typical process for termite extermination? Local service providers usually conduct an inspection, identify infested areas, and apply targeted treatments to eliminate winged termites.

Are treatments safe for my family and pets? Most termite treatments used by professionals are safe when applied properly; it's best to consult with local providers about specific safety measures.

How long does a typical termite treatment take? Treatment durations vary, but many services can be completed within a day, depending on the extent of the infestation.

How can I prevent future termite swarms? Regular inspections, reducing wood-to-soil contact, and maintaining proper drainage can help minimize the risk of future winged termite activity.
